Solar Integrated Roofing Corporation (SIRC)
OTCMKTS · Delayed Price · Currency is USD
0.0001
0.00 (0.00%)
Apr 17, 2025, 3:37 PM EDT

Solar Integrated Roofing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2021 FY 2020 FY 2020 FY 2019 FY 2018 2014 - 2017
Period Ending
Apr '25 Dec '21 Dec '20 Feb '20 Feb '19 Feb '18 2014 - 2017
Market Capitalization
0143434449
Upgrade
Market Cap Growth
148.76%235.02%1035.14%-13.89%-91.14%-19.60%
Upgrade
Enterprise Value
-148446549
Upgrade
Last Close Price
0.0047.2641.253.748.9660.30
Upgrade
PE Ratio
0.0010.16----
Upgrade
PS Ratio
0.001.702.470.410.886.96
Upgrade
PB Ratio
0.002.94-14.10-1.22-2.05-48.16
Upgrade
P/TBV Ratio
0.00-----
Upgrade
EV/Sales Ratio
-1.762.570.601.026.95
Upgrade
EV/EBITDA Ratio
-8.91---358.65
Upgrade
EV/EBIT Ratio
-9.15---578.22
Upgrade
Debt / Equity Ratio
0.440.73-2.11-1.67-0.31-0.83
Upgrade
Debt / EBITDA Ratio
0.672.12---6.21
Upgrade
Asset Turnover
-1.49-2.369.941.28
Upgrade
Inventory Turnover
-228.30----
Upgrade
Quick Ratio
1.460.730.220.180.120.23
Upgrade
Current Ratio
1.540.830.260.190.120.24
Upgrade
Return on Equity (ROE)
-61.44%----8.22%
Upgrade
Return on Assets (ROA)
-17.93%--56.43%-87.13%0.96%
Upgrade
Return on Capital (ROIC)
-23.24%--725.53%-1.09%
Upgrade
Return on Capital Employed (ROCE)
61.50%30.90%----
Upgrade
Earnings Yield
42472380.91%9.84%-18.15%-121.99%-24.50%-0.68%
Upgrade
FCF Yield
-3888653.46%-1.03%-4.60%-24.25%-17.14%-1.26%
Upgrade
Buyback Yield / Dilution
-25716.60%-194.81%-27.30%-29.54%14.57%6.97%
Upgrade
Updated Nov 21, 2022. Source: S&P Global Market Intelligence. Standard template. Financial Sources.